VEC leaders refutes allegations of fund misappropriation

Tura, Aug 31: The President and Secretary of Haripur VEC in West Garo Hills on Thursday refuted the allegation of fund misappropriation made against them by job card holders claiming that vested interests persons had instigated them to file the complaint.

President of the VEC Abdul Bashid Sarkar and Secretary Lal Bahadur Islam clarified that the allegation that several lakhs of MGNREGS funds were misappropriated by them is incorrect as the wage money is credited to the individual Bank Accounts of the job car holders leaving no room for such malpractices. The VEC leaders also rubbished the ‘self styled leaders’ put on them informing that they were elected as per rules by the job card holders.

The VEC leaders in the clarification also claimed that the complaint against them was made by only a section of the job card holders on the instigation by vested interest persons, and that a majority of them were in support of their leadership.
